At 10:16 AM 2/27/2004, John Valenti wrote:
>I ended up setting up a Microsoft SUS server, which works fairly
>well to push out critical/security patches. Then I just use HFnetchk to
>verify that the patches installed.

We just set up SUS a couple of weeks ago, and I've been using Microsoft's Baseline Security Analyzer to check that patches get installed.  However, it appears that MBSA cannot scan any of our computers that have the Win XP firewall (ICF) enabled.  Has anyone else dealt with this problem (and solved it)?  Does the ICF also interfere with HFnetchk?
